Output 2f085f41a473a58430367b1c7bae16c07a8480f73768183b654e44e24bb9fb6f:0

value
1598909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d3d52278daf6d5ee164a664e0ff37e96b84630 OP_EQUAL
address
3MBdcneDWomVWwSuraiG6m3E1wUspFdAq2
transaction
2f085f41a473a58430367b1c7bae16c07a8480f73768183b654e44e24bb9fb6f
spent
true